Experimental Study on Reaction Kinetic Characteristics of RP-3 Fuel Vapor Catalyst
Oxygen-consuming inerting technology is expected to be the primary method for suppressing aircraft fuel tank fires and explosions in the next generation, with the catalytic reactor serving as its core component.
